What Is A Wireless Mouse?

A wireless mouse is a mouse that is able to connect to a computer, laptop, or tablet without a cord. Wireless mice often use Bluetooth technology, although some use other radio frequencies (RF) connect to the device via a USB transceiver. Cordless mice offer greater flexibility and portability than a traditional tethered mouse, allowing you to work wherever you are most comfortable whether it’s your home office or couch.

What Is the Best Wireless Mouse?

The best wireless mouse fits your desired criteria, such as price point, connectivity type, battery life, and more. Wireless mice are available from top tech brands, such as Logitech and Microsoft, and many have been highly-reviewed from previous customers. A Logitech Bluetooth mouse, like the M325, features a comfortable contoured grip, as well as micro-precise scrolling. Microsoft also offers a wireless mouse for laptops and computers, like the Mobile Mouse 300, which includes the ability to work from up to fifteen feet away.

Wireless Mouse Types

There are several types of wireless mice, beyond the traditional wireless mouse or Bluetooth mouse. A wireless trackball mouse helps to support your hand and arm, using a contoured ergonomic design. A wireless trackball mouse might be ideal for those who spend long hours on their computer gaming or working. If you’re looking for a wireless mouse that doesn’t require batteries, many wireless mice are rechargeable.
